Suspect arrested after attacking man with axe in Seattle’s Belltown on Fourth of July

Seattle Police Department (SPD) officers arrested a 43-year-old man in Belltown after he assaulted another man with an axe during Fourth of July festivities.

At approximately 6:50 p.m. on Friday, patrol officers were dispatched to respond to an altercation occurring in an alley near the intersection of Blanchard Street and First Avenue in Seattle’s Belltown neighborhood.

“Two men got into an altercation with one another, and during the disturbance, one of the men attacked the other man with an axe,” SPD stated in its crime blotter.

The victim suffered a “severe incision” to his arm while suffering another injury to his head. Officers applied a tourniquet to him, who suffered significant blood loss.

Once first aid was administered in the alley, first responders with the Seattle Fire Department (SFD) transported the victim, 57, to Harborview Medical Center. He is in serious, but stable, condition, as of this reporting.

Officers arrested the suspect and booked him into King County Jail for investigation of assault. Police recovered the axe at the scene as evidence.

Detectives in the Homicide and Assault Unit are continuing the investigation.
